Per-install vs. subscription pricing
There are two common ways sign companies bill realtors, and it is worth understanding both so you can compare apples to apples.
Per-install (pay-as-you-go) means you pay a flat fee each time a post goes up, and the removal is bundled into that fee. This is the simplest model and what most agents use — you only pay when you have a listing. True Sign Group's published rates above are per-install.
Subscription / volume pricing is for high-volume teams and brokerages that run many listings at once. Instead of paying per job, you negotiate a monthly or per-listing rate with reserved post inventory. If you are placing signs every week, ask us for a team rate — it almost always beats paying retail per install.

How Durham Region pricing compares
Durham is often quoted as one of the more expensive corners of the GTA by installers based in Toronto or Peel, because it sits at the eastern edge of their service map and they price in the drive. Several well-known Ontario installers list Durham cities (Pickering, Ajax, Whitby, Oshawa, Clarington) in the $125 to $175 range per install — and some of those rates are before riders or extended rental.
Because True Sign Group is based in Oshawa, Durham is not the expensive edge of the map for us — it is home base. That is why our core rates start at a fraction of those out-of-region quotes:
| Provider type | Typical Durham install (single post) | Removal |
|---|---|---|
| True Sign Group (Oshawa-based) | From $70 | Included in the rental |
| Out-of-region GTA installer | $125–$175 | Sometimes extra |
Typical single-listing install cost in Durham Region. Out-of-region figures are representative of published GTA installer rates; confirm current pricing directly with any provider.
The lesson is not just 'cheaper.' It is that a local installer turns work around faster, charges no travel surcharge in its core area, and is on the road in your neighbourhood often enough to fix a leaning or knocked-down post quickly.
